Research Technician III

Children's National Hospital is seeking a Research Technician III to conduct research under the direction of a principal investigator. The role involves coordinating multiple research studies, collecting and analyzing data, and managing various functions necessary for the department's research programs.

Responsibilities

Consistently demonstrates adherence to the standards for the responsible conduct of research
Plans, conducts and manages research projects within federal and institutional regulations and policies under the direction of the principal investigator
Uses research funds and resources appropriately
Maintains confidentiality of data as required
Meets all annual job-related training and compliance requirements
Performs routine and non-routine tests, such as western blots, immunoprecipitation and immunofluorescence as directed
Records and checks results for completeness and accuracy
Performs tasks that require familiarity with techniques and equipment
Independently develops experimental methods and performs data analysis
Assists with planning specific research protocols and procedures
Coordinates schedules of tests and procedures
Assists staff in developing and troubleshooting new techniques and ideas
Modifies methods and protocols in conjunction with the principal investigator
Formulates and defends hypotheses; elaborates on design and execution of experiments that could test these hypotheses
Develops methods and protocols to implement experiments, including gel electrophoresis, PCR analysis, protein purifications and DNA purifications
Makes detailed observations and keeps an accurate laboratory notebook
Presents and discusses work at weekly laboratory meetings and national symposia
Oversees the management of lab-related materials and monitors cost effectiveness
Coordinates multiple research studies
Maintains awareness of deadlines and plans appropriately for upcoming staffing and project needs
Demonstrates strong time management skills and plans for the completion of projects on time
Trains and mentors new staff as needed
Assists with determining work assignments, schedules and priorities
Develops and modifies databases as needed
Collects, codes, and compiles statistics (coding of data requires interpretation of data from a broad range of alternatives)

Qualification

StatisticsLab techniquesResearch softwareData analysisMicrosoft OfficeAnimal handlingOrganizational skillsCommunication skillsTime management

Required

Bachelor's degree in basic science or related field
At least 3-7 years of progressive experience
Knowledge of statistics and advanced mathematics
Proficiency in the use of a wide variety of lab techniques, research equipment and research-related software
Excellent organizational skills and attention to detail
Proven ability to communicate effectively with a multi-disciplinary research team
Demonstrated experience in laboratory methods, such as gel electrophoresis, PCR analysis, protein purification and DNA purification
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ications, such as MS Word, MS Excel, PowerPoint, etc
Experience handling laboratory animals

Preferred

Master's Degree
